About the Boston 02116 market
What is the median home price in Boston 02116, MA?
The median sale price in Boston 02116, MA is $1,531,667 (data through July 2026), based on deeds recorded with the county. That is up 14.7% from a year earlier.
How many homes sell in Boston 02116, MA each year?
325 homes sold in Boston 02116, MA over the last 12 months (data through July 2026). TopHap counts recorded arm's-length deeds, not listings, so the figure is not affected by which brokerage handled the sale.
Is Boston 02116, MA a buyer's or seller's market?
Boston 02116, MA is currently a balanced market, scoring 53 out of 100 on TopHap's market temperature index (data through July 2026). The score weighs sales velocity and price direction; above 60 favours sellers, below 40 favours buyers.
How many homes are there in Boston 02116, MA?
Boston 02116, MA contains 7,520 residential properties, with a median of 1,070 square feet, 2 bedrooms, built around 1899. The median TopHap Estimate is $1.3M.
How does Boston 02116, MA compare to the rest of Suffolk County?
By median home value, Boston 02116, MA is the 5th most expensive of 31 ZIP codes in Suffolk County. Its typical home is worth more than 86% of all homes in Suffolk County. Boston 02108 ranks just above it and Charlestown 02129 just below. The ranking is rebuilt nightly from the county assessor record of every home in each area.
Do people own or rent in Boston 02116, MA?
36% of homes in Boston 02116, MA are owner-occupied. 29% are held by a company rather than an individual.
How much equity do owners in Boston 02116, MA hold?
71% of mortgaged homes in Boston 02116, MA are equity-rich, meaning the loan balance is under half the home's value. 1.1% owe more than the home is worth.
